safesearch enum<string>

Filters search results for adult content. The following values are supported:

  • off - No filtering is done.
  • moderate - Filters explicit content, like images and videos, but allows adult domains in the search results.
  • strict - Drops all adult content from search results.
Default: "moderate"
Available options: offmoderatestrict
count integer
The number of search results returned in response. The maximum is 50. The actual number delivered may be less than requested. Combine this parameter with offset to paginate search results.
Min: 1 Max: 50 Default: 20
offset integer
The zero based offset that indicates number of search results per page (count) to skip before returning the result. The maximum is 9. The actual number delivered may be less than requested based on the query. In order to paginate results use this parameter together with count. For example, if your user interface displays 20 search results per page, set count to 20 and offset to 0 to show the first page of results. To get subsequent pages, increment offset by 1 (e.g. 0, 1, 2). The results may overlap across multiple pages.
Min: 0 Max: 9 Default: 0

Filters search results by page age. The age of a page is determined by the most relevant date reported by the content, such as its published or last modified date. The following values are supported:

  • pd - Pages aged 24 hours or less.
  • pw - Pages aged 7 days or less.
  • pm - Pages aged 31 days or less.
  • py - Pages aged 365 days or less.
  • YYYY-MM-DDtoYYYY-MM-DD - A custom date range is also supported by specifying start and end dates e.g. 2022-04-01to2022-07-30.

cache-control "no-cache"
Brave Search will return cached content by default. To prevent caching set the Cache-Control header to no-cache. This is currently done as best effort.
